Why an All-in-One iPad Case Matters

The all-in-one solution for many iPad users is an ipad case with pencil holder and keyboard. This design minimizes the number of separate accessories you need to carry, simplifies setup, and reduces clutter on your workspace. A single case protects the device from drops and scratches while offering a built-in slot for the Apple Pencil and a keyboard that turns the iPad into a more capable productivity tool. Questions & Answers

What exactly is an ipad case with pencil holder and keyboard?

It is a single protective case for the iPad that includes a slot or holder for the Apple Pencil and a built‑in keyboard, combining protection, input, and Pencil storage in one accessory.

Will this type of case fit my specific iPad model?

Most all‑in‑one cases are designed for common sizes like 10.9, 11, or 12.9 inch iPads. Always check the model compatibility list from the manufacturer to ensure fit for your iPad generation and size.

Is the keyboard always built in or can it be detached?

Some models have a permanently integrated keyboard, while others use a detachable Bluetooth keyboard. Detachable keyboards offer flexibility, but integrated keyboards provide a sturdier typing experience.

Can the Pencil be stored while it charges?

Many cases store the Pencil in a dedicated pocket or slot and magnetically attach or charge it depending on the Pencil generation. Verify compatibility with Pencil Gen 1 or Gen 2.

How durable are these cases for travel and daily use?

Durability depends on materials, hinge quality, and overall construction. Look for impact‑resistant shells, reinforced corners, and a robust hinge to withstand daily handling and travel.
